Changes in biosynthesis and degradation of juvenile hormone during breeding by burying beetles: a reproductive or social role?

JOURNAL OF INSECT PHYSIOLOGY, 47(3), 295–302.

By: M. Scott*, S. Trumbo*, P. Neese n, W. Bailey n & R. Roe n

author keywords: JH biosynthesis; JH esterase; vitellogenesis; ovarian development; Nicrophorus
TL;DR: It is concluded that, in spite of the rapid rise in JH before oviposition, it is not sufficient to regulate vitellogenin synthesis and/or its uptake by the ovaries, and suggested that its role has been preempted to organize social behavior and coordinate parental behavior between mates.
